Which property could be used to find the missing number? –4 • (–6.2 + 5) = –4 • ? + (–4) • 5 A. associative property B. commutative property C. distributive property

OpenStudy (ddcamp):

I think it's the distributive property, which states that: \[a*(b+c) = a*b + a*c\]
